Eligibility may vary.Position descriptionThis is a full-time remote position in the United States.Mayo Clinic is seeking a Quality Engineer to develop and maintain the automated test suite for Mayo Clinic websites on the Adobe Experience Manager (AEM) Sites platform. We are currently undergoing a migration that will move MayoClinic.org, a site that sees 2 billion sessions per year, to the AEM platform. This migration includes new alignments to shift-left testing strategies as well as new automation tools. The team will be responsible for writing tests that will leverage Perfecto, Applitools, Blazemeter, and GitHub advanced security.A strong candidate for this role should have the following skills:Knowledge of software testing methodologies, such as manual testing, automated testing, and continuous integration
Experience with test management tools, such as ADO, JIRA, or Zephyr
Familiarity with programming languages, such as Java, Python, or JavaScript, for automation testing purposes
Understanding of software development lifecycle (SDLC)
Knowledge of API testing, performance testing, security testing, and other types of non-functional testing
Experience with test automation frameworks, such as Selenium, Appium, or TestNG
Familiarity with cloud computing platforms, such as AWS, GCP or Azure, for testing in a cloud environment
Understanding of software quality metrics, such as reliability, maintainability, and usability
Communication skills will be a priority as this position will require working closely with the Product Owner, Dev Team and other stakeholders.
